OSI Geospatial narrows Q2 losses
OTTAWA – A delay in settling key contracts affects the second-quarter bottom line of OSI Geospatial Inc., a provider of geospatial technology for military and commercial customers. Revenue of $6.3 million is marginally below the $6.6 million posted in Q2 2008. Net loss before and after taxes is $1 million, an improvement over Q2 2008, when the loss was $1.4 million. “In the second quarter we experienced delays in finalizing several key contracts that negatively impacted our financial results for the period. These delays are a result of complex contract negotiations and lengthy government procurement processes,” says OSI chief executive Ken Kirkpatrick. “The firm expects to close the majority of these contracts in the third and fourth quarter and we remain confident that this effort will lead to a strong performance in the second half of our fiscal year."
